Grants & Scholarships Committee
Committee Purpose/Mission
Oversees the D&I Scholarships and Professional Development Grants. This includes coordination of the application process, review of applicants and providing recommendations of winners to the board.
Composition
2 co-chairs, 6-8+ committee members selected by co-chairs by August 1
-
One member diversity and inclusion (D&I) focused for the whole committee ensuring that D&I voices and concerns are heard and considered
-
Committee member solicitation should take place between June 1 and August 1.
-
Co-chairs should make every effort to include at least 1 employer member and 1 new member (joined within the past 2 years) in the committee.
- Co-chairs are responsible for ensuring volunteers are active members of EACE by checking the directory.

Requirements of the Committee
-
Hold monthly meetings, work toward goals, report to board
-
Work collaboratively with the PR and Marketing Committee and HQ to encourage applications
-
Review applications and provide a report of recommended recipients to the Board of Directors
-
Committee members will work with HQ to collect bios, portraits, etc.
-
Attend the Awards Luncheon at the Annual Conference to recognize recipients
